不同高强度间歇训练后划船成绩提升的比较

Comparison of Rowing Performance Improvements Following Various High-Intensity Interval Trainings.

Abstract

The purpose of this study was to examine the effects of high-intensity interval training (HIT) and supramaximal interval training (SMIT) on indoor rowing performance; 20 male lightweight collegiate rowers (age = 21.77 ± 2.35 years, height = 178.4 ± 6 cm, body mass = 69.6 ± 3.1 kg) participated in this study. Baseline testing involved a 2,000-m time trial and incremental exercise test to determine VO2peak, peak power output (PPO), and power at 4 mmol·L blood lactate threshold. After the baseline tests, participants were allocated to SMIT or HIT intervention groups, which they performed 8 times over a 4-week period (2 times per week, 2 days apart). The SMIT involved 10 × 30-second intervals at 150% of the PPO with 4-minute rest. The HIT involved 8 × 2.5-minute intervals at 90% of the PPO with 3-minute rest. Of note, 5.7 and 5 seconds of improvements were observed in 2,000-m performance after SMIT and HIT interventions, respectively. Of note, 2,000-m time trial performance, 2,000-m power, PPO, relative, and absolute VO2peak were significantly improved after both training interventions. However, the differences between the groups were not significant. As a result, 4 weeks of SMIT improves 2,000-m rowing ergometer performance and related physiological variables in a similar fashion with HIT in collegiate rowers.

摘要

本研究的目的是检验高强度间歇训练(HIT)和超最大强度间歇训练(SMIT)对室内划船成绩的影响;20名男性大学轻量级赛艇运动员(年龄=21.77±2.35岁,身高=178.4±6厘米,体重=69.6±3.1千克)参与了本研究。基线测试包括2000米计时赛和递增运动测试,以确定最大摄氧量(VO2peak)、峰值功率输出(PPO)以及血乳酸阈值为4mmol·L时的功率。基线测试后,参与者被分配到SMIT或HIT干预组,在4周内进行8次训练(每周2次,间隔2天)。SMIT包括以PPO的150%进行10组30秒的间歇训练,每组间歇4分钟。HIT包括以PPO的90%进行8组2.5分钟的间歇训练,每组间歇3分钟。值得注意的是,SMIT和HIT干预后,2000米成绩分别提高了5.7秒和5秒。值得注意的是,两种训练干预后,2000米计时赛成绩、2000米功率、PPO、相对和绝对VO2peak均有显著提高。然而,两组之间的差异并不显著。因此,4周的SMIT训练对大学赛艇运动员2000米划船测功仪成绩及相关生理变量的改善效果与HIT相似。
